Consider the genetic cross between two purple-flowered pea plants. In this example,heterozygous purple flowered parents could potentially produce offspring with white flowers. We say that the probability of producing white flowers, in this case, is 25%. What statement regarding this cross is not accurate?

A. It is possible to have offspring with only purple flowers and no white flowers.
B. In the population of offspring from this cross, there will be genetic variation.
C. Random assortment of chromosomes produced gametes for either purple or white flowers.
D. Among the offspring of this cross, the ratio of purple to white flowers will always be 3:1
